To my successor: key item is the new subscription tier at Pellagrin Media, codenamed "Meridian." Pricing approved, launch targeted for early next quarter. Outstanding: billing integration testing, sales enablement materials, and churn modelling for customers likely to downgrade. Marketing assets are drafted; legal review of the terms is pending. Watch the margin assumptions — they're optimistic. Weekly steering call continues Tuesdays. Everything else is in the shared tracker. The confidential note on business plans follows immediately below.

confidential, kahog-bawif: The northern region missed its Pramir quota by 20.0 percent last quarter. Casaxek Freight plans to lower the Fraion list price by 41.5 percent in December. The finance team signed off on a budget of $236.4 million for Project Druius. The renewal with Fenysix Partners closes at $91.3 million a year, 2.1 percent below the last contract.

Ticket: SketchLoom undo/redo service auth failing

Hey sec review folks — the history service behind SketchLoom's diagram editor (the thing that stores undo/redo snapshots) started rejecting calls Tuesday. Root cause: the service credential expired and nobody got the renewal ping. Undo works locally but redo across sessions is dead. Marta rotated the credential this morning and confirmed the history stack replays cleanly. Flagging here for audit trail purposes. The replacement key for the snapshot service is below.

API key for kageg-yawip: vxb15-hPYGepB2Ktrw1iB

### Autocomplete index running slow

If Pinwheel search suggestions start lagging, it's almost always the suggester index falling behind on merges. Don't restart the node first — check the merge backlog gauge on the Tallgrass dashboard. If it's climbing, bump the indexer's thread allowance and requeue the pending segments. Quick fix holds until the nightly rebuild. Before you touch anything, confirm the index service is running with these values.

config for kahag-tafop:
WENWYN_PIN=7412
WENWYN_TENANT=fenion
WENWYN_METRICS_HOST=metrics.wenwyn.zemvarnet.local
WENWYN_SEAL=seal_cafee3b9
WENWYN_STANDBY_TEAM=praox